Bharti Airtel’s towers sale in Congo credit positive, says Moody’s
NEW DELHI: Ratings firm Moody’s Thursday said that Bharti Airtel move to sell its mobile towers in Africa’s Democratic Republic of Congo for upto $210 million is credit positive.

India’ top carrier agreed to sell 950 telecom towers in the Democratic Republic of Congo (DRC) to Helios Towers in Africa. Bharti Airtel, however did not disclose financial details of the sale.

Moody’s estimates proceeds of $140-$210 million, assuming a per-tower price of $150,000-$220,000, which, it said is in line with its March 2015 estimate for Bharti’s African tower sales.

“We expect the DRC towers sale to close sometime during 2016, pending statutory and regulatory approvals,” the firm said in a statement.

Bharti Airtel’s tower sale is a part of Bharti’s ongoing monetization initiative, and according to ratings firm, is credit positive as it will support debt reduction and help counter the adverse effect on leverage from its spectrum acquisitions.

The telco has spent around Rs 79.3 billion ($1.1 billion) on spectrum so far this year and its monetization activities have been essential to countering any potential additional debt incurrence associated with growth initiatives such as spectrum acquisitions.

Through March 31, 2016, Bharti Airtel completed the sale of some 9,000 towers for around $1.8 billion.

Bharti Airtel has sold 11,000, or around 60%, of its entire tower portfolio of around 15,000 in several African countries that includes the May 5 sale and last month’s definitive agreement with American Tower Corporation to sell 1,350 of its towers in Tanzania.
